Analysis of Transonic Viscous-Inviscid Interactions on Axisymmetric Afterbodies with Jet Effects and Boattail Injection in Separated Regions.
1975
Abstract : The transonic flow with viscous-inviscid interactions over axisymmetric afterbodies is analyzed. Viscous effects are considered and iterated with the inviscid solution of the non-linear small perturbation equation. The jet flow is simulated by a sting-cone frustum combination. For boattail flow separation, the shear flow properties and the viscous mixing are calculated using a Korst base flow type of analysis. Boattail mass and energy injection are used in the separated region to obtain a favorable interference with the inviscid flow with consequent drag reduction. A complete program listing is provided. The program can be used for subsonic free stream Mach number and zero angle of attack. (Author)
